The federal government  developed the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to  supply a refundable employment tax credit to  assist  organizations with the  expense of keeping  team employed.

Eligible businesses that experienced a decline in gross invoices or were shut because of federal government order and also didn’t claim the credit when they filed their original return can capitalize by submitting modified employment income tax return. Businesses that file quarterly work tax returns can file Form 941-X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for previous 2020 and 2021 quarters. What banks are still giving PPP loans.

With the exception of a recovery start-up business, a lot of taxpayers became ineligible to claim the ERC for wages paid after September 30, 2021. A recoverystartup business can still claim the ERC for incomes paid after June 30, 2021, and also before January 1, 2022.

What Are Qualified Wages?

What counts as qualified  earnings  relies on the size of your business  and also  the number of  workers you have on  personnel. There’s no size limit to be eligible for the ERC, but  little and  big  business are  discriminated.

For 2020, if you had more than 100 full-time workers in 2019, you can only claim the earnings of staff members you preserved yet were not working. If you have less than 100 workers, you can claim everybody, whether they were working or otherwise.

For 2021, the limit was increased to having 500 permanent workers in 2019, providing companies a whole lot extra leeway regarding that they can claim for the credit. What banks are still giving PPP loans.  Any kind of wages that are subject to FICA taxes Qualify, and you can include qualified health and wellness expenses when computing the tax credit.

This income must have been paid between March 13, 2020, and September 30, 2021. recoverystartup services have to claim the credit via the end of 2021.
